Here's a look at some of the positions and potential players:
- Point Guard: This is the floor general, the guy who runs the offense. It's crucial to have a point guard who can handle the ball, make smart decisions, and facilitate scoring opportunities for others. Expect them to be a steady presence on the court, capable of controlling the pace of the game. Who will be the primary ball handler? Will there be a returning player stepping up, or will a new recruit take the reins? The point guard position is always critical.
 - Shooting Guard: A player who can knock down shots from outside, drive to the basket, and play solid defense is a must. Scoring and floor spacing are super important. The shooting guard is often a key scorer. They need to be a threat from beyond the arc and be able to create their own shot. Who can step up and provide the scoring punch from the guard position?
 - Small Forward: This position often requires versatility, someone who can score, rebound, and defend multiple positions. The small forward is typically a versatile player. They need to contribute in various ways. They can be a scorer, a rebounder, or a facilitator. Look for someone who is athletic, skilled, and able to make plays on both ends of the court.
 - Power Forward: The power forward needs to be a strong rebounder and scorer inside, and capable of defending taller opponents. They often do the dirty work. Rebounding, defending, and scoring in the paint are critical. Who will be able to battle for rebounds, defend the paint, and score consistently?
 - Center: The center is the anchor of the defense, protecting the paint, and grabbing rebounds. The center position is all about size, strength, and presence. They need to be a strong defender. They need to be able to block shots and rebound effectively. Who will dominate the paint and control the boards?

Transferring has become a common practice in college basketball. Players look for new opportunities to develop their skills, get more playing time, or play in a different system. The transfer portal is always a factor, so we keep an eye on who might be looking to join the Tar Heels. The transfer market can provide immediate help, adding experience and specific skills that the team needs.
